How To Choose The Right Replacement Windows For Your Home

You can take back control of your home's energy bills with windows that are updated and feature advanced double glazing and long-lasting profiles. They also have been designed to reduce sound pollution and improve air quality in your house.

The ROI on investment of windows that are new is significant It's therefore crucial to choose the right design to meet your needs. The best windows are those that provide the highest insulation with low maintenance.

UPVC Windows

UPVC windows are a popular choice for homeowners due to their strength and low maintenance costs. They are also available in a variety colours and a variety of design options. They are easily customizable to suit a particular aesthetic and fit into any style of home. They are extremely insulated and can lower your energy costs and boost your property's value.

uPVC window prices are based on the size, color, quality of the glass, and the brand and pricing policy. They are generally less expensive than aluminium and wood. Installation is relatively simple however, it requires attention to the smallest of details. UPVC nails and flanges are used to join the frame to the wall opening, and screws can be used to join hardware to the glass unit.

UPVC windows are extremely durable and last for a generation. They can also help lower your energy bills and improve the comfort of your home. They can also protect your home against intruders, and increase the value of your home. uPVC replacement windows can also help you save money by decreasing your dependence on central heating. They can also be more secure than old windows, which are susceptible to warping and prone to burglary. Older windows can also be less efficient in insulation, which can result in higher energy costs.

Energy Efficient Windows

A-Rated energy efficient windows help to contain the heat within the house, preventing rain and wind, and preventing condensation. They are designed to let in natural energy, the warmth of the sun. This can lower your heating expenses significantly.

Energy efficiency is among the most important aspects when selecting replacement windows. Older designs with thin frames and single-paned glass are more prone repairs to double Glazed windows loss of energy. Over time, they can start to rot or crack and leave gaps that allow cold air to flow in. With 40% of a typical household energy budget devoted to cooling and heating, it's no surprise that homeowners are becoming more aware of the need for home improvement upgrades that can save money and energy.

A lot of replacement windows available today are made with double glazing and sturdy profiles. They are able to withstand the harshest weather conditions. The windows of the future are more durable than the older models and will last for many decades without the necessity to replace or repair them.

A clear coating on modern replacement windows reduces fade. You can move furniture, area rugs, and art work around to fit your preferences without worrying about damage or fading caused by direct sunlight. This feature is especially beneficial if you have pets or children. It will make your home more secure by blocking harmful UV radiation that can cause cataracts and skin cancer.

Composite Windows

If you're looking for a top-performing window replacement leeds composite windows might be the right option for your home. These factory-made windows provide the strength and durability of aluminium and cladding, which is backed by a timber core. You can also choose from a range of designs to find the ideal match for your home. They're a great option for coastal areas, as salt spray can damage wood. They're also less likely to warp or discolour than upvc door repairs roundhay frames.

Composite windows are also more energy efficient than uPVC and wooden windows. They can be up twice as energy efficient hollow-chamber vinyl or wood-clad windows since their solid materials are a natural an insulator. Some designs feature wood on the inside, which can be stained or painted.

Composite windows are also low maintenance. Composite windows are more durable than traditional wood windows. They last for years without having to be refinished. They are also resistant to rot and water and are a good choice for homes in humid climates. They are also easy to modify, with a variety of colour and grid options available.

Renewal by Andersen

Renewal by Andersen offers a wide selection of windows, styles, and hardware. Its windows are energy-efficient and its Signature Service from start to completion ensures that customers receive the information they need to make an informed choice. The online reviews of customers demonstrate that customers are satisfied with the high-quality of its products and installation services.

Fibrex composite Windows are made out of a mixture of recycled wood sawdust PVC, repairs to double glazed windows as well as other materials. These windows are tough and don't require any chemicals to maintain them. These windows are more expensive than vinyl and wood window products but they are well worth the investment. They are also available in a variety of colors.

Customers can arrange an appointment in-home with a design consultant to discuss their window options. They will take accurate measurements of the windows (while they are still in place) to give an accurate price quote. Homeowners have the option of selecting from six glass options that can be used to balance thermal efficiency, cost and light transmission.

The replacement window installers from the company are trained to minimize interruptions during installation. They will seal the room in which they are working to reduce heat and cold loss, and they will take off only one window at a time in order to reduce exposure to elements from outside. In addition, they'll install new exterior trim and gutters to protect the home from water leaks.
